Capcom's AI Strategy: Enhancing Game Development Efficiency Without AI-Generated Assets
Capcom has weighed in on the ongoing discussion surrounding the use of Artificial Intelligence in game development. The company recently clarified its detailed plans for integrating AI technology during a presentation to its shareholders.
The gaming giant stated that human talent will remain at the core of their game creation process, but AI will be strategically utilized to streamline development workflows. Their official statement highlighted this commitment:
"Our company will not implement AI-generated assets into the content of our video games. Instead, going forward, we plan to actively use this technology to improve the efficiency and productivity of game development. We are therefore currently testing various methods of use across all of our departments, including graphics, sound, and programming."
Given the consistent critical acclaim, entertainment value, and best-selling status of Capcom's titles over the past five to ten years, it comes as no surprise that the company is cautious about making radical changes. This measured approach suggests a focus on leveraging AI as a supportive tool rather than a replacement for human creativity and craftsmanship, ensuring the continued quality fans expect from their beloved franchises.
